The process
The process of making the bookmark is super easy!
I’ve made about 10 bookmarks so far. For most of them, I sketch out the design in pencil first in case I make any big mistakes.
Then I color in the bookmark, attach a tassel to it, and I’m done.
Like I said, super easy! You can make any design you want – fan art, book-related art, quotes, or any other random thing you like. 🙂
I also use a laminator machine to laminate the bookmarks when I’m done, but that’s totally optional.
